avcodec/escape124: fix infinite loop
Remove can_safely_read() as its not really needed with checked bitstream reader. Fixes #2984. Reported-by: Piotr Bandurski <ami_stuff@o2.pl> Signed-off-by: Paul B Mahol <onemda@gmail.com>
